Qt教程:连接clicked与show信号槽实例详解
需积分: 10 102 浏览量
更新于2024-07-13
收藏 13.68MB PPT 举报
本篇文章主要围绕Qt PPT教程展开,讲解了Qt的相关概念、功能以及学习路径。Qt是一个强大的跨平台C++应用程序和用户界面(UI)开发框架,由Qt公司提供,尤其适合创建桌面应用程序和具有现代图形用户界面的应用。
首先,Qt的简介部分提到了图形用户界面(GUI)的概念,它与早期命令行界面(CUI)形成鲜明对比,包括桌面、视窗、菜单、按钮和图标等元素。Qt作为一个框架,允许开发者快速开发出功能丰富的应用程序,其Qt4版本提供了大量的类和函数,如超过500个类和9000多个函数,极大地简化了开发过程。
在产品开发中,Qt的作用主要体现在构建完整的桌面环境、提供美观易用的用户界面、利用内置功能构建复杂应用,以及在众多领域中被广泛应用,如Nokia官网展示的多种产品实例。
文章强调了Qt的特性,包括易于获取的个人免费版本、全面的艺术级应用程序框架、出色的跨平台兼容性,以及对多语言的支持。学习资源方面,推荐了Qt官方文档、中文论坛和专业书籍作为学习资料,例如《C++ GUI Programming with Qt4》。
对于初学者,文章建议通过Qt自带的教程和示例来入门,比如HelloQt!程序,以及通过阅读书籍进行实践,如《C++ GUI Qt4编程》。Qt Creator作为Nokia推出的新一代集成开发环境,是学习和开发Qt应用的重要工具,它具备项目生成向导、高级C++编辑器、类和文件管理工具,同时还集成了Qt Designer和qmake构建工具,大大提高了开发效率和体验。
这篇文章为读者提供了一个系统的学习路径和工具,帮助他们理解和掌握Qt的使用,无论是对于想要进入Qt开发的初学者还是有一定经验的开发者,都是非常实用的指南。
2019-03-15 上传
2022-10-19 上传
2017-11-29 上传
点击了解资源详情
点击了解资源详情
2016-11-25 上传
2022-09-24 上传
2021-11-10 上传
2018-04-12 上传
eo
- 粉丝: 33
- 资源: 2万+
最新资源
- 前端协作项目:发布猜图游戏功能与待修复事项
- Spring框架REST服务开发实践指南
- ALU课设实现基础与高级运算功能
- 深入了解STK:C++音频信号处理综合工具套件
- 华中科技大学电信学院软件无线电实验资料汇总
- CGSN数据解析与集成验证工具集:Python和Shell脚本
- Java实现的远程视频会议系统开发教程
- Change-OEM: 用Java修改Windows OEM信息与Logo
- cmnd:文本到远程API的桥接平台开发
- 解决BIOS刷写错误28:PRR.exe的应用与效果
- 深度学习对抗攻击库:adversarial_robustness_toolbox 1.10.0
- Win7系统CP2102驱动下载与安装指南
- 深入理解Java中的函数式编程技巧
- GY-906 MLX90614ESF传感器模块温度采集应用资料
- Adversarial Robustness Toolbox 1.15.1 工具包安装教程
- GNU Radio的供应商中立SDR开发包:gr-sdr介绍